Not everybody is entirely encouraged that moving mental health care online is the method forward. “You get to understand not only what it’s like to talk to the individual, however how it feels to be in a space with them.

” I have actually performed some research study into Skype counselling,” states London-based psychotherapist Dr Aaron Balick, “and it’s not the ‘functional equivalent’ of standard counselling; it’s simply not quite the same thing. It’s actually important that individuals who take part in it understand that it’s a different experience from being in the space with somebody, speaking face-to-face.”

” In terms of availability, it’s an excellent start and certainly better than nothing. It’ll hopefully lead them to eventually revealing up in the room.

In cases of mild depression, the NHS is now directing some clients towards online programmes instead of face-to-face counselling, a phenomenon that worries Dr Balick.

If it’s rolled out just to save cash and there aren’t vital questions being asked about these services, that’s not great. Then, I’m always extremely sceptical of people who are either really really professional or extremely extremely versus online mental health care.
